EASY CHEATER ENCHILADAS!! QUICK WEEKNIGHT MEAL IDEA!!
Today I have a fantastic cheater meal for you. This one gets on the table in just about a half an hour and boy is it a delicious people pleaser! These cheater enchiladas could not be any easier! Frozen taquitos make this super fast and sort of "cheater". These bake up so good! Pair with your favorite side for one delicious and quick weeknight meal for those crazy busy days that never seem to end!
We used some beef and cheese and some chicken and cheese taquitos. I used some canned red enchilada sauce on the beef taquitos and some canned green enchilada sauce on the chicken taquitos. Topped the red sauce with a Mexican blend cheese and the green sauce with some shredded mozzarella. If you have access to queso blanco then use that but in a pinch the mozz is boss.
These bake up in about 20 to 25 minutes in a 350 degree oven. I paired mine with a guacamole salad like you sometimes get on a combination plate at your favorite Mexican restaurant. I used some bagged shredded lettuce and some deli guacamole topped with some diced garden tomatoes. I added a dollop of sour cream to the enchiladas when serving but you could also sprinkle on some cotija cheese or green onions or all of the above! You make these however you and yours will love them!
NOTE: this concept is also wonderful using good quality frozen burritos or chimichangas. Those might take a bit more sauce but they do come out as a delicious smothered burrito or chimichanga. I promise they won't disappoint!

NO BAKE PECAN CREAM ICEBOX PIE!! BEAT THE HEAT SWEET TREAT!!
Don't forget to use this link to get 10% off every order you place at York Pecan Company! https://www.yorkpecanshop.com/discount/NOREEN
Today I have a delicious sweet summer treat for you! This delicious, no bake, pecan cream icebox pie! This will be the warm weather, alter ego to your favorite holiday pecan pie. This is rich and delicious and creamy and nutty and it fulfills all your sweet treat dreams for those warm summer evenings! I promise this so simple and whips up together fast. The only thing that takes a bit, is waiting for it to chill! I know this will soon become a favorite for summer entertaining or anytime!
While you can make this in a blind baked pastry crust, I opted to do the graham cracker crust to make this totally no bake and I am glad I did. The graham crackers compliment the rich nutty filling perfectly and they work together well. I like to use the larger 10 serving graham cracker pie shell to get a nicer looking pie with the amount of filling that this makes. You can also make individual tarts with this filling if you get the graham cracker tart shells.
This starts with whipping some heavy cream with some powdered sugar, vanilla and maple extract until stiff peaks form. Then you will set that aside and beat some cream cheese until it is soft, light and fluffy and add brown sugar and salt. Then you fold the whipped cream mixture into the cream cheese mixture and fold in some chopped pecans. Pour that into your pie shell and smooth out. Top with more chopped pecans and today I am using some salted caramel pecan halves as well. Put the lid on your pie crust and chill for at least 2 hours. It was perfectly set after chilling for 5 hours and it came out in a beautiful clean slice!

RUBEN DOG!! HOT DOGS OF SUMMER!!
Summer is in full swing and it's time to add to our Hot Dogs of Summer playlist with this beauty! We are taking your favorite, summer favorite hot dog and mashing it up with your favorite deli favorite, the Ruben sandwich! This one is a true keeper and when I say its delicious I am serious! I could not believe how amazing this combo was and I know you are going to love it!
I first boiled my dogs because they were frozen but if yours are thawed just toss them in the skillet with the amazing topping we make! That topping consists of some delicious, super thin corned beef from the deli that I just broke apart and shredded by hand. I tossed that in a hot skillet with some butter and allowed it to become warm. I am not trying to brown or crisp the meat. Then I tossed in my drained sauerkraut and mixed everything together and allowed that to sizzle so some of the moisture evaporated. I also tossed my hot dogs in the skillet and just pushed the topping over to one side of the pan. I like to brown my dogs in the butter just until they have a little color on them. This is not completely necessary. Just a personal preference. Now we build!
We used some delicious pretzel dogs but you can choose your favorite hot dog bun. If all you can find are pretzel burger buns, the split your dog down the middle so it's flat and build from there. I used some baby Swiss cheese and laid it on the bottom of the bun then nestled my hot dog in there and topped it with the frizzled corned beef and kraut. And because I believe that no self respecting Ruben would be caught dead without dressing, I drizzled on a generous portion of Thousand Island over the top!

SUGAR FREE 3 BEAN SALAD!! AN UPDATED CLASSIC!!
Today we are revisiting a classic favorite! Over the years I have shared a couple bean salad recipes but in our house we always go back to the classic three bean that we know and love! This is a favorite of Rick and myself and truth be told, if he had his drothers, this would always be in the fridge for him to snack on! Dressed with a sweet and tangy dressing this salad is easy to eat and super easy to toss together! Perfect as a side for a sandwich or any meal really, this is even perfect to share and take to a gathering, barbecue or potluck supper! This is a nostalgic, classic salad that so many people love even if they forgot how much they did!
This salad starts off with a few canned items straight from the pantry shelf then adds in some fresh items from your garden or fridge. Canned green beans are easy to source and delicious. Canned wax beans may be a little more difficult to find, but they are usually available in better grocers or smaller independant stores. I can never get them at Walmart but always find them at my local Harris Teeter, which is a Kroger branded store. So look around and if you can find them use them. They are going to be about twice or even three times the price of the green beans, and if you are not wanting to spend the extra, simply use another can of regular green beans and make this a two bean salad. Next up are some dark red kidney beans that have been drained and rinsed. If you prefer another type of bean then swap these out for butter beans, lima beans or Cannellini beans if that is your preference! If you want to make this a five, six or 12 bean salad than go for it! Just be sure to add more dressing if you add more beans.
The dressing here is sweet and tangy. I used Splenda in place of sugar, but you can feel free to use granulated sugar, honey, agave or the sweetener of your choice to make this. Some apple cider vinegar, vegetable oil and a bunch of flavorful seasonings go in and turn themselves into a delicious dressing that you know and love!
The fresh veggies really make this salad and add the necessary crunch that you love. Bell peppers of all colors, some diced onion and celery round out the recipe. Toss everything together with the dressing and you have magic in a bowl! This will take you back to your grandmother's table. I know that my Nanny is where I got my love for this salad! She always had it in her fridge and we loved it next to just about everything, especially in the summer months.
